After interviewing 20 candidates, the Hemet City Council on March 11 appointed seven members to the Measure U Citizen Oversight Committee, approving nominations 5-0 following a tie-break discussion and short debate about geographic balance.

The Hemet City Council on March 11 appointed seven members to the Measure U Citizen Oversight Committee, voting 5-0 to confirm the nominees after interviews and a tie-breaking discussion.

Councilmembers nominated and the council approved Jean Amott, Veronica Banuelos, Tammy Chenault, George Clark, Mark Collins, Marcus Kelly and Delia Mraz to two-year terms on the Measure U committee, which advises the council on the city’s proposed and actual expenditures of Measure U funds.
